Is there a reason that you are using Plesk? Tools like that generally make support and management vastly more difficult. Something like a NodeBB install is so easy, but Plesk can make it so hard for no reason.
You can automate it by using this guide.
Or the one written by me.
Or use official NodeBB guide.
This is not a bug. You have used npm install command in the wrong folder. Use OpenShift Online in your browser to download NodeBB files to /app-root/runtime/repo and it will work as it should.
@Anvh said in NodeBB + Wiki?:
Will let you all know how Ghost will work out for us if we go with that.
If someone has some tips in how to integrate Ghost into NodeBB then that would be very welcome.
Check out @psychobunny screenshot of what nodebb and ghost looks like. Maybe that will work for you? https://github.com/psychobunny/nodebb-plugin-blog-comments